Consultant Corporate Commercial/Regulatory Lawyer (Re:link)
Linklaters Dubai , UAE

Re:link is Linklaters’ flexible platform connecting high-calibre contract lawyers with challenging, rewarding legal work. Re:link lawyers work closely with Linklaters’ practice teams or directly with clients, enjoying firm support and a strong professional community.

Role Overview:
We are seeking a proactive Corporate Commercial/Regulatory lawyer for a six-month fixed-term contract in Dubai. The role demands in-office presence five days a week. The ideal candidate has expertise in virtual assets and regulatory matters, with financial services experience being a plus.
